Overview
Owners Corporations play an important role in the management of many community housing properties, yet their structures, obligations and decision-making processes can often seem complex. This practical introductory workshop provides an overview of how Owners Corporations operate, their legal functions and powers, and the key issues community housing organisations may encounter when managing properties within an Owners Corporation environment. Participants will gain a clearer understanding of governance arrangements, renter-related issues, dispute processes and practical approaches to working effectively with Owners Corporations.

What participants will learn
The purpose, structure and functions of an Owners Corporation
Key legal responsibilities of Owners Corporation members
The powers and obligations of Owners Corporations
Different Owners Corporation tiers and what they mean in practice
Common governance challenges for community housing organisations
Practical considerations when managing renters within Owners Corporation properties
Strategies for working effectively with committees and Owners Corporation managers
The Owners Corporation dispute process, including notices, complaints and VCAT applications
An overview of special and unanimous resolutions and when they are required
